The Basics of IoT Device Monitoring

IoT Monitoring is the process of ensuring the reliability of connected devices across a network.

Key aspects include:

Checking operational health

Cloud-based dashboards for global oversight

Alerts and Notifications

By leveraging cloud solutions , organizations can increase efficiency.

IoT Device Status Tracking

Monitoring the real-time health of IoT systems involves:

Dashboards: Centralized displays of device performance .

APIs and Integrations: Connect IoT monitoring with existing IT systems .

AI & Analytics: Use predictive analytics for maintenance .

Notifications: SMS, email, or app alerts .

By monitoring status in real time , organizations prevent failures .

Issues in Remote IoT Device Monitoring

Despite its benefits, IoT Monitoring IoT Monitoring has challenges , including:

Data Overload – Need for analytics to filter insights.

Security Risks – Importance of encryption and firewalls.

Scalability Issues – Difficulty managing large IoT networks .

Integration Complexity – Challenges connecting with legacy systems .

Solutions include using AI-powered monitoring .
